Are you passionate about making a meaningful impact in the field of Emergency Medical Services (EMS)? We’re seeking an experienced Operations Manager to lead daily EMS operations focusing on inter-facility transport. In this role, you’ll oversee field operations, drive performance and ensure coordination between teams to deliver exceptional patient care. You’ll be instrumental in building a high-performing, collaborative environment while managing staffing, compliance, quality and operational efficiency.

Responsibilities
  • Lead daily operations to ensure cost-effective and high-quality service delivery.
  • Manage and mentor field staff, fostering a culture of accountability and continuous improvement.
  • Ensure compliance with EMS protocols, standards and safety regulations, while adhering to policies.
  • Oversee staffing, scheduling, and hiring to maintain optimal coverage.
  • Complete and deliver annual performance management reviews to ensure team members receive feedback.
  • Monitor performance metrics and implement strategies to meet/exceed operational goals.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ally to resolve issues and drive improvements.
  • Respond to operational disruptions with effective crisis management strategies.
  • Maintain fleet readiness, ensuring units are properly equipped, maintained and compliant.
What You Bring
  • 3–5 years of EMS experience as an EMT or Paramedic.
  • Proven ability to lead teams, manage resources and drive operational excellence.
  • Strong communication, problem-solving and decision-making skills.
  • Experience with performance tracking, quality assurance and budget oversight.
  • Ability to thrive in a fast-paced, high-stakes environment.
  • Certified EMT or Paramedic license (state-specific); NREMT certification required.
  • Valid driver’s license with a clean driving record.
